Step 3: The filled volume of the tank can be calculated using the formula = l × w × f Step 4: Represent the final answer in cubic units. twp fileWebSize DOES matter. The rules of thumb for reservoir size – and that’s all they are – differ for open and closed circuits. For open circuits the general rule is a tank oil capacity of 3 to 5 times the flow of the pump (s) per minute … twp financial planningWebCalculate hydraulic tank capacity with John Henry Foster's free online calculator.
